Wyoming Code § 6-2-202

Felonious restraint; penalty

(a)  A person is guilty of felonious restraint if he knowingly:
(i)  Restrains another unlawfully in circumstances exposing him to risk of serious bodily injury; or
(ii)  Holds another in a condition of involuntary servitude.
(b)  Felonious restraint is a felony punishable by imprisonment for not more than five (5) years.
